
Guyra is a charming rural town in New South Wales, Australia, known for its stunning natural beauty and outdoor adventures. Located 1330 meters above sea level, it’s the highest town in the New England High Country, offering breathtaking views, cold winters, and occasional snowfalls.

Do
Fishing, tours, and barbecue adventures at Deano’s Smoked Trout Farm, Dunmore Trout Waters, Milani Trout Cottages, Moredun Ponds, Uncle Billy’s Retreat.
A round of golf or a game of lawn bowls at Guyra Bowling and Recreation Club
Bushwalking and birdwatching at Mother of Ducks Lagoon and Little Llangothlin Lagoon
Guyra Bicentennial Memorial Park – Playground, picnic areas, and a walking trail that takes you through a stunning garden filled with native plants and trees. The park also commemorates Australia’s bicentennial with a memorial.
